Output 59c3e4c20a9c287c36f349bc44e4e653fda9787963c9670dbe68334a2c6efc96:1

value
177626137
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dafac933d30f4019020be5b75d9b0252fe230428 OP_EQUAL
address
MTs1yANDzqDFteVNAyC2UKLYeCVt7VehPi
transaction
59c3e4c20a9c287c36f349bc44e4e653fda9787963c9670dbe68334a2c6efc96
spent
true